What is Read back?
Read back A procedure where the receiving station repeats a received message or its pertinent parts to confirm accurate reception.
Source: ICAO Doc 9432, FAA PCG
How is “Read back” Used in Practice?
Tower: N123AB, cleared to land runway 27, wind 270 at 5. Read back.
